    Abstract: An example communication system includes remote units to exchange radio frequency (RF) signals with mobile devices, RF signals comprising information destined for, or originating from, a mobile device, the remote units performing at least some physical layer processing for an air interface used by the remote units to communicate with the mobile device. The communication system also includes two or more controllers comprising real-time schedulers for assigning airlink resources to the mobile device for the information. The communication system also includes a coordination function coupled to the two or more controllers to coordinate assignments made by the real-time schedulers in the two or more controllers.

    Abstract: One embodiment is directed to a system to provide wireless service to user equipment using licensed radio frequency spectrum and unlicensed RF spectrum. The system comprises a controller and a plurality of radio points to transmit and receive radio frequency signals to and from the user equipment using the licensed RF spectrum. The system further comprises a wireless termination to transmit and receive radio frequency signals to and from the user equipment using unlicensed RF spectrum. The controller is configured to use a mobility group for providing the wireless service to the user equipment using the unlicensed RF spectrum and a plurality of WLAN access points. The controller is configured to establish an interface with the wireless termination for the mobility group to communicate control plane data to the wireless termination associated with providing the wireless service to the user equipment using the unlicensed RF spectrum.     Abstract: One embodiment is directed to a system to provide wireless service comprising a base band unit and a plurality of antennas communicatively coupled to the base band unit. The system is configured for frequency reuse implemented via the plurality of antennas in order to transmit to subsets of the UEs. The UEs included in each subset are transmitted respectively different data using the same resource elements. The system is configured to collect base station data including Channel Quality Information (CQI) data, Sounding Reference Signal (SRS) data, and hybrid automatic repeat request (HARQ) acknowledgement/negative acknowledgement (ACK/NACK) data for the plurality of UEs. The system is configured to use the base station data to determine candidate UEs for transmission to using frequency reuse and to determine modulation and coding schemes (MCSs) for the UEs transmitted to using frequency reuse.

    Abstract: A C-RAN includes a plurality of remote units; and a central unit communicatively coupled to the remote units via a fronthaul network. The central unit is configured to determine sets of data to be sent to respective subsets of remote units across the fronthaul network. The central unit is also configured to determine a mapping of each of the sets of data to a respective one of the subsets of remote units. The central unit is also configured to, for each of the sets of data, if at least one of the multicast groups wholly contains the respective subset of remote units mapped to that set of data, transmit that set of data to the respective subset of remote units over the fronthaul network by multicasting that set of data to the multicast group that best matches the respective subset of remote units mapped to that set of data.

    Abstract: A system for reporting UE measurements is disclosed. The system includes a spectrum access system (SAS) configured to allocate a frequency band in the system, a coexistence manager (CxM) communicatively coupled to the SAS and allocate a set of radio frequency (RF) channels within the frequency band. The system also includes one or more CBSDs communicatively coupled to the SAS and CxM and configured to provide wireless service to user equipment (UEs) using one or more of the RF channels allocated by the CxM. The CxM is configured to manage co-existence of the CBSDs and advise the SAS on how to allocate the RF channels based, at least in part, on aggregated measurement reports provided to the CxM from the CBSDs.
